130m to the sand — the closest here

130m to Haeundae Beach and 150m to Busan Aquarium. The shortest of the four properties compared here, and reviews put it at one or two minutes on foot. One guest booked simply because the beach is across the road.

A location score of 9.3 sits just behind Ramada Encore at 9.4. Haeundae Station, though, is 460m away — if you will be on the subway often, that one is better placed.

View

Six different view labels

This is the most important thing about the property. Fourteen room types are verified, and the view wording splits six ways.

LabelExamples
Ocean viewRoyal Ocean View Suite · Super Deluxe Ocean View Twin · Junior Suite Ocean View
Half ocean viewExecutive Half Ocean View Suite
Partial ocean viewDeluxe Double Partial Ocean View · Super Deluxe Partial Ocean View Twin
City viewExecutive Suite City View · Parlour City View Suite
No viewJunior Suite (no view) · Super Deluxe Twin Room (no view)
AssignedRoom assigned at check-in

In a hotel booked for the sea, “no view” types sit in the same list. Parentheses do not read well on a results page, and the cheaper option is usually one of those. The rooms guests actually stayed in include “Deluxe Double – no view” and “room assigned at check-in (no view)”.

Where the view is secured, reviews are unambiguous — the sea from the window, a high-floor allocation, the ocean view called the best part.

Two guests flag the glass, though: strong afternoon sun making the room hot without air conditioning — one adding that swimwear dried quickly as a result.

It works when the party is large

Reviews describe three beds, and two king beds, in single units. Guests call it suited to larger families and groups; one chose it because a five-star was not viable for that many people and found it clean and spacious.

Residence-style fittings back that up — a washing machine used after a day at the beach, a kettle and a microwave. On a multi-night stay those are conditions that actually get used.

A rooftop pool is confirmed, and one parent describes a child enjoying it, with the rooftop setting itself singled out.

Two reviews call the bathroom small, specifically: a suite where the toilet and shower were tight enough that the door was awkward. Wide room, narrow bathroom.

The mixed-use building

Lifts are the most-repeated complaint, in four separate reviews. The accommodation sits above a retail building in several different formats, so guests change lifts between floors, and it is busiest at check-in and check-out. One describes going down to the fourth floor and changing again for the ground floor; another used the stairs several times.

One guest reports parking remaining usable for two hours after check-out — useful for a last walk on the beach. Terms change, so confirm when you book.

Amenities are described as minimal. The overall score is 8.2 across 5,349 reviews; the building dates from 2006 and has 206 rooms.

No free-child policy is listed, and guests aged 4 and over count as adults.

The four Haeundae properties

PropertyHaeundae BeachHaeundae StationLocationOverall
Kolon Seacloud Hotel130m460m9.38.2
Hotel Foret Premier Haeundae170m350m8.68.2
Ramada Encore Haeundae460m80m9.48.7
Park Hyatt Busan1.11kmDongbaek 770m9.19.0

130m and 170m are effectively the same. What separates those two is not distance but the room list — fourteen types with residence fittings and a rooftop pool here, six types and a restaurant there.

FAQ

Do all rooms face the sea?

No. The fourteen verified types include ocean, half-ocean, partial-ocean, city and no view. Read the room-type name to the end on the booking screen.

Are the lifts a problem?

Four reviews describe changing lifts because the accommodation sits above a retail building, with queues at check-in and check-out.

Do children stay free?

No free-child policy is listed, and guests aged 4 and over count as adults. Enter ages and occupancy to compare totals.
